Output 8c7c40233ef4d128f6dd06607103cb4fe5af75866718702deb3f9fca17e71204:1

value
549998000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3725cceb1883566b255430f2272553a1aa141e25 OP_EQUAL
address
36icNWv4bJ7a899YxSC3hsDB46vQVujzo2
transaction
8c7c40233ef4d128f6dd06607103cb4fe5af75866718702deb3f9fca17e71204